Overview

This analysis reveals the multifaceted roles of impact craters as archives in Earth’s history, suggesting deeper implications for planetary politics.

Key Points

  • The study examines impact craters as archives that reflect complex socio-political dimensions of human interaction with the Earth.
  • Interpretive account of meteorite impact craters
  • Critical analysis of the archival roles of craters
  • Examination of epistemological frameworks in interpreting craters
  • Analysis of colonial implications in the context of craters
  • Impact craters serve as resources, data stores, and sites of tourism
  • Craters reveal exclusionary patterns in Western scientific interpretations
  • They pose significant questions regarding life, death, and the future of humanity
  • Understanding craters as archives opens avenues for rethinking planetary politics
